Hi all, We are going to change workstations from Windows XP to windows7. We have roaming profile hosted on \\server\users\user1\profile on the Windows 2003 server I just tested my account to logon Windows 7 and I saw Profile.V2 folder created and does all items on my desktop of my previous roaming profile be copied to Profile.V2 folder? any other issues should I pay attention? Thank you for your help.

Roaming profiles are not all compatible with each other. Windows XP and Windows 7 have different standards pertaining to the profiles and will cause the new folder creation you see above. This has to do with the namespaces that were in XP that are no longer available in Windows 7. E.G. My Computer > Computer My Videos > Videos My Desktop > Desktop Documents and Settings > Users
